What are we looking for?

The CWI is responsible for employing their knowledge and training of welding processes, test methods, discontinuities, materials, qualifications, and standards to ensure that weldments and weld-related activities comply with all applicable quality and safety criteria.

What you'll do:


* Ensure compliance with safety and environment guidelines, policies, and regulations


* Testing and inspection of structural steel during erection on general building and pipeline sites, as well as occasional plant inspections


* Inspect general construction and structural steel erection for buildings


* Perform visual inspections on welded products in progress and completed jobs


* Inspect welding jobs for defects such as cracks, porosity, undercut etc.


* Record results of tests and welding inspections


* Able to issue and follow up on non-conformances until the close out


* Plans and conducts the analysis, inspection, test, and/or integration to assure the quality of assigned product or component


* Reviews all welded products or components and provides input to the decision of whether to accept or reject the product
